Saskatchewan going to COP28

Saskatchewan is planning a strong presence at COP28 in United Arab Emirates later this year to showcase the sustainability efforts of the province’s farmers and other industries.

The trip was announced during the Oct. 25 throne speech read by Lt.-Gov. Russ Mirasty to open the fourth sitting of the legislature. This is likely the last sitting before the next provincial election.

“The premier and Saskatchewan will have a significant presence at the COP28 Conference in the United Arab Emirates, where we will join with Saskatchewan companies in promoting our province’s sustainable products to representatives from virtually every country in the world,” the speech said.
